Smart SQL Tools for Every Database

Oracle Function Reference

Oracle TO_CHAR() Function

Learn how to use the Oracle TO_CHAR date function with practical examples and cross-dialect alternatives.

Back to SQL Function Explorer

Syntax

TO_CHAR(date, format)

Basic Example

SELECT TO_CHAR(created_at, 'YYYY-MM-DD') AS formatted_date
FROM orders;

When to use it

Use TO_CHAR when you need a date operation in Oracle. This page is designed as a quick reference for developers, analysts, and students comparing SQL dialects.

Common mistake

A common mistake is copying syntax from another SQL dialect. Always verify function name, argument order, and formatting tokens for Oracle.

Related SQL Functions

FAQ

Is TO_CHAR available in every SQL database?

Not always. Function names and argument behavior can differ across SQL engines.

Can I use this in SELECT queries?

Yes. Most SQL functions are commonly used in SELECT and often in WHERE, ORDER BY, and GROUP BY depending on the function.